Problems solved by technology

[0004] Among them, when inspecting the compactness of the subgrade soil, it is necessary to randomly carry out sampling operations on the road. The current sampling operations are mostly carried out by drilling sampling devices. The existing drilling sampling devices have the following deficiencies during use: the use of drill The drilling operation on the road surface makes multiple drill holes form a ring, and then the samples are taken out. This operation forms a large cavity on the road surface and takes a long time to operate; the drill bit and its upper casing are prone to shaking during the drilling process , leading to cracks in the subgrade around the aperture, reducing the service life of the road, and when the shaking is large, it is easy to cause damage to the drilling device

Abstract

The invention discloses a drilling and sampling device for road detection. The drilling and sampling device comprises a guide rail and a drilling barrel, a supporting plate is fixedly installed on theguide rail, a hydraulic rod is fixedly installed on the supporting plate, a driving rod is fixedly installed on the drilling barrel, a connecting plate is installed on the driving rod, and a throughhole matched with the driving rod is formed in the connecting plate; a bearing is fixedly installed between the through hole and the driving rod, a driving motor is fixedly installed on the connectingplate, and the output end of the driving motor is fixedly connected with the driving rod; two connecting rods are fixedly installed on the connecting plate; and two screw holes are formed in each ofthe two connecting rods. The drilling and sampling device has the advantages that when drilling sampling operation is carried out, only one-time drilling operation needs to be carried out, then a sample in the hole diameter is taken out, the operation mode is simple and convenient, the damage degree to the road surface is relatively small, moreover, the shaking amplitude of the drilling barrel inthe drilling process is relatively small, and the damage degree to the road surface and the possibility of damage to the device can be reduced.

Description

technical field [0001] The invention relates to the technical field of road inspection, in particular to a drilling sampling device for road inspection. Background technique [0002] Highway is an engineering facility for various vehicles (trackless) and pedestrians. According to its use characteristics, it is divided into urban roads, highways, factory and mine roads, forest roads and rural roads. With the development of society, the number of private and freight vehicles is gradually increasing. , resulting in a gradual increase in the workload of the road, the construction quality of the road determines the life cycle of the road and its workload. [0003] Therefore, after the completion of highway construction, its quality inspection is required, including subgrade inspection, on-site inspection of subgrade soil compactness, subgrade and base layer deflection inspection, pavement core inspection, base bearing capacity test, and road slope inspection.
